Program Summary for Decatur Housing Authority

Decatur Housing Authority is a public housing agency that helps provide decent and safe rental housing for eligible low-income families, the elderly, and persons with disabilities. Decatur Housing Authority manages several funded programs and has a total of 290 subsidized affordable housing units for rental assistance. Decatur Housing Authority administered a total of 868 Section 8 Vouchers. Decatur Housing Authority currently has low rent units and Section 8 Voucher as its program type. Decatur Housing Authority is located at 750 Commerce Dr., Ste. 110, Decatur, GA, 30030 and serves the city of Decatur. Income limits, fair market rents and rent rates vary with each agency. About Decatur Housing Authority

The Decatur Housing Authority was established in 1938 with its primary focus being on building housing for low income households. Over the years, the Housing Authority has expanded its focus to include the revitalization of the Decatur community as a whole through the renewal and redevelopment of substandard housing, as well as improving facilities in the downtown area. The Authority is now expanding its efforts to revitalize & redevelop into the newly designated Columbia Park area of East Decatur.



Today, the Authority's philosophy emphasizes not only providing much needed housing for the lower-income residents of our community, but also in providing our participants with the necessary tools to build better lives for themselves through self-sufficiency.



The Authority has also examined the need for diversity in the Decatur community and the inability of many of the people who work in our community to afford to live in Decatur. In an effort to address the need for affordable housing opportunities within the city limits of Decatur, we have formed partnerships in our community to build several developments that provide some of this much needed affordable housing for our teachers, police and fire personnel, and other employees in Decatur.

Mission Statement

To support the strength and diversity of the Decatur community by providing a wide range of housing opportunities with a focus on affordable housing, promoting community and economic development, and administering its program in a creative, cooperative, responsive, and effective manner.
